Contents
The nature of physical evidence -- The collection and preservation of physical evidence -- A short history of DNA typing -- The scientific basis of DNA typing -- An overview of forensic DNA typing systems -- Procedures for forensic DNA analysis -- Interpretation of DNA typing results -- Assessing the strength of the evidence -- The DNA databank -- Quality assurance -- Admissibility standards : science on trial in the courtroom -- Epilogue.
